TV's Earl Hindman dead at 61 (unseen neighbor on "Home Improvement")
ABC News | 12/30/03 | Gigantor

Posted on 12/30/2003 2:29:12 AM PST by Gigantor

Earl Heindman, who played the next door neighbor on TV's Home Improvement has died at age 61 in Connecticut, from Lung Cancer.

How will Wilson hide his face this week? That's what "Home Improvement" viewers have been wondering for the past eight years. It was a challenging question the show's directors also faced. After Tim Allen came up with the idea of having a neighbor shown only from the nose up, the directors had to think of clever new ways to hide Wilson (Earl Hindman) whenever he was in a scene. During the show's 201 episodes, Wilson has been hidden by some pretty funny things.
